Is 988 439 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 988 439 is about 994.203.

Thus, the square root of 988 439 is not an integer, and therefore 988 439 is not a square number.

Anyway, 988 439 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 988 439?

The square of a number (here 988 439) is the result of the product of this number (988 439) by itself (i.e., 988 439 × 988 439); the square of 988 439 is sometimes called "raising 988 439 to the power 2", or "988 439 squared".

The square of 988 439 is 977 011 656 721 because 988 439 × 988 439 = 988 4392 = 977 011 656 721.

As a consequence, 988 439 is the square root of 977 011 656 721.
